Atlanta, Texas man shot and killed on Grigsby Street, identified by family
ATLANTA, Texas (KSLA) - Atlanta police, and other authorities, are investigating a fatal shooting on Grigsby Street. On Sunday, May 5, in the early morning hours, the Atlanta Police Department (APD) responded to a shooting on the 400 block of Grigsby Street. Upon arrival, APD officers discovered a man, dead from a gunshot injury.

903 Baseball and Softball Academy
, , , Atlanta’s new sport venture — 903 Baseball and Softball Academy — held a grand opening of food and fun Saturday afternoon to thank the public for its acceptance of the new personal development opportunity. “After a month and a half of opening, we wanted to do something to thank and give back to the public,” said owner Jay Owens. “So we planned this afternoon of fun and appreciation.” The public was invited to experience this practice gym and pro-shop and enjoy the personal and professional relationships offered. In one example of the community relationship offered, the academy recently opened on a day when electricity and school were both out. “We wanted to find a way to get those kids out of the house and at the same time get those practice swings in,” owners Jay and Jennifer Owens said. “So, come to 903,” they said. The 903 Baseball and Softball facility is located at 214 North East Street in downtown Atlanta.
Spirit of 1812 award
Kay Temple Stephens of Linden has received the Spirit of 1812 Award from the National Society United States Daughters of 1812, the local chapter of which she founded 10 years ago. Announcement of the award was revealed Sunday, April 28, as the surprise ending of a chapter meeting, attended by dozens of USD 1812 members and well-wishers, some of whom traveled from as far as Little Rock and Houston. The award commends Stephens’ contributions to USD 1812 and included a medal and framed document of recognition.
